Oteiza Famous Food

Signature dishes, delicacies and famous food

Pinikpikan

A traditional dish made with chicken that is ritually prepared and often served during special occasions.

Must-Try!

Sinigang na Baboy

A sour pork soup made with tamarind and a variety of vegetables, popular in Filipino households.

Kalinga Coffee

Locally grown coffee known for its rich flavor, often enjoyed brewed or as a cold beverage.

Climate Guide

Weather

Oteiza experiences a tropical climate characterized by two main seasons: the dry season and the rainy season. The dry season, from December to May, sees warm temperatures averaging around 28-32°C (82-90°F), while the rainy season from June to November brings cooler temperatures and significant rainfall. Humidity levels can also be high, particularly during the wet months, making it essential to stay hydrated and prepared for sudden downpours.

Health & Medical

Healthcare

Healthcare in Oteiza is basic, with a small local clinic providing primary care services. For more serious medical needs, traveling to larger cities like Tabuk is necessary, where more comprehensive medical facilities are available. It’s advisable for travelers to have travel insurance that covers medical emergencies.
